一种双极化L型探针馈电宽带相控天线阵列

摘  要:本文提出了一种可实现双极化的宽频带低剖面的相控微带天线阵列,为实现宽频带特性,该阵列天线采用了L型探针馈电结构以及贴片开槽结构的设计。在天线单元的设计过程中,结合仿真验证,分析了关键参数对于天线单元驻波曲线变化的影响。该天线的剖面高度为3.56 mm,约为高频波长的0.15倍,可满足低剖面高度相控阵天线的应用需求。仿真结果表明,该天线阵列在±45°的扫描角域内可实现64.9%(有源驻波比≤2.5)的相对带宽,在±60°的扫描角域内可实现57.9%(有源驻波比≤3)的相对带宽,且具有良好的极化纯度。In this paper,a dual-polarized broadband low-profile phased micro-strip antenna array is proposed.In order to achieve broadband characteristics,the design of L-shaped probe feed structure and patch slotted structure of the array antenna are adopted.In the design process of the antenna unit,combined with simulation verification,the influence of key parameters on the change of the standing wave curve of the antenna unit is analyzed.The profile height of the antenna is 3.56 mm,which is about 0.15 times of the high frequency wavelength.It can meet the application requirements of low profile height phased array antenna.The simulation results show that the antenna array can achieve a relative bandwidth of 64.9%(active standing wave ration≤2.5)in the scanning angle domain of±45°and a relative bandwidth of 57.9%(active standing wave ratio≤3)in the scanning angle domain of±60°,and has good polarization purity.
